    Such a gorgeous shop on Congress! I came to check them out for the grand opening weekend. It's not your typical Kendra Scott store this one has a rustic western items and vibe. Beautiful jewelry, apparel, boots and you can customize your own hats too. Even better you can grab a drink while you shop. Worth a visit!

    Shopping local for stocking stuffers for the wife and the former teen. Shana was with me so we…read moreseparated, this place has so much stuff, almost too much, it can be overwhelming and you know you missed things. There are 3 or 4 separate areas you can visit and they have things from locally made earrings and art to coasters, desk plates, rubber ducks of famous people, religious candles with random famous people, funny socks, clothes, and so much more. The staff is friendly and outgoing, they even had a woman at the door greeting you and offering you a hand basket if you wanted or needed one. There were 3 or 4 cashiers and at least one lady walking around greeting you and seeing if they could help. It is pricier then your chain store but the products are cooler, unique, and many times locally made. Things you can't get at other stores or amazon. Like so many places, it's one downside is parking. It is a small lot, if you part in front you basically have to back in to spot blocking traffic or back out into traffic. There is a small side lot that is better but you basically have to 3 point turn out of that spot. Always willing to pay a bit more to support local. We don't get out of our area/comfort zone much but we do love this place. #Supportlocal
